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Bay Area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Bay Area with 3 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Bay Area is at The Lair listed at $850.

How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Bay Area Apartment?

The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Bay Area is $4,585.

What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Bay Area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Bay Area is a 2,600 square feet unit starting from $3,408 at 1050-1066 47th Ave.

What is the average size for Bay Area 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Bay Area is currently 1,296 sq ft.
